How to Write 2904 in Roman Numerals

Converting 2904 into Roman numerals is straightforward when you follow the correct steps. First, break down 2904 into thousands, hundreds, and ones. This gives us 2904 = 2000 + 900 + 4.

Place ValueNumberRoman Numeral
Thousands2000MM
Hundreds900CM
Ones4IV

In the final step, simply replace the numbers with their corresponding Roman numerals and add them together. Notice that in the place value version of 2904, we have 900 and 4. For numbers like 900 and 4, we have to use the subtraction rule. Here’s how it works:

Detailed Calculation Breakdown

2904 = 2000 + 900 + 4

2904 = (1000 + 1000) + (1000 – 100) + (5 – 1)

2904 = (M + M) + (M – C) + (V – I)

2904 = (M + M) + (C + M) + (I + V)

2904 = MMCMIV
